Mildred J. Michalczyk has been engaged in the practice of law for over 40 years. Raised in Astoria, New York, she brings a highly versatile and diverse skill set to her practice. Her work includes estate and probate litigation, civil litigation, appeals, real property transactions and proceedings, and matrimonial and family law matters. She also has extensive experience in estate and trust planning and administration. She has represented clients throughout Long Island and New York City—including Kings, Queens, Bronx, and Westchester Counties.
Drawing on decades of experience developed over the course of her longstanding private practice, she helps clients navigate complex legal matters with thoughtful guidance and strategic advice.
Ms. Michalczyk earned her Bachelor of Arts degree in Political Science and Foreign Language from New York University in 1980 and her Juris Doctor from Hofstra University in 1983.
She is a member of the Women’s Bar Association. Her commitment to the legal profession and education includes serving as a judge for Moot Court competitions at Yale University and Touro University.
Ms. Michalczyk is admitted to practice law in New York State and the Eastern and Southern Districts of New York.
